Ga. Comp. R. & Regs. R. 464-6-.04 - Competency Required for General Instructor Certification
Current through Rules and Regulations filed through April 4, 2022
To qualify for certification as an instructor under these Rules, an applicant shall demonstrate competency to teach.
(a) Competency shall be evaluated in terms of
three abilities, as follows:
1. possession of
requisite skills and knowledge;
2.
organization of skills and knowledge in a written form suitable for
teaching;
3. demonstration of
effective presentation skills and knowledge in a classroom situation.
(b) Competency with respect to
possession of requisite skills and knowledge is demonstrated when an applicant
provides suitable evidence of a high school diploma, or its recognized
equivalent, and direct experience.
(c) Competency with respect to organization
of requisite skills and knowledge is demonstrated when an applicant provides
suitable evidence of the following:
1.
successful completion of the Georgia Peace Officer Standards and Training
instructor course or its recognized equivalent; and
2. academy director authorization for
certification.
(d)
Competency with respect to classroom presentation of requisite skills and
knowledge is demonstrated when an applicant provides suitable evidence of
one of the following:
1.
successful completion of the Georgia Peace Officer Standards and Training
instructor course; or
2.
successful completion of both written and performance examinations approved by
the Council in which teaching presentation skills and knowledge are
tested.
(e) Suitable
evidence of applicant's competency in each of the three abilities (possession
of requisite skills, organization of skills and demonstration of effective
presentation) shall be reflected in an application form provided by the
Council. No applicant shall be certified as an instructor in accordance with
these Rules unless application is made in such form as the Council may
establish.
